The Twitter account of former Ku Klux Klan leader David Duke was briefly suspended on Monday. Twitter has not responded to a TIME request for comment.
Reporters noted Duke’s suspension earlier on Monday.
But by Monday afternoon, the account run by the former member of Louisiana’s state House and perennial candidate was back up.
Duke appeared to have lost a substantial number of followers while his tweet was temporarily suspended, but he thanked his followers for supporting “free speech.”
